If you use M4 with grip and want to use narc lvl 3 and Monomania lvl 3, go for it! With the Assault skill, it doesn't make a big difference when it comes to accuracy, anyway.

I'm addicted to those skills I need to level up CQC, sniper skill, or something else. Actually I'll start with CQC first.